The ECHR awarded Nemtsov 28.5 thousand euros for arrest after the strategy-31 campaign

Boris Nemtsov goes to serve 15 days of arrest. Frame Grani-TV

The ECHR ordered Russia to pay 28.5 thousand euros to the leader of the RPR-Parnas Boris Nemtsov for the detention of strategy-31 shares in December 2010 and the subsequent administrative arrest. The decision is published on the court website. 26 thousand euros Nemtsov were awarded as compensation for moral damage, and the remaining 2.5 thousand in reimbursement of legal costs. At the same time, the applicant himself estimated the moral damage of 50 thousand euros, and legal costs - at 100 thousand rubles.

As stated in the decision of the Strasbourg Court, Russia violated Article 11 (freedom of assembly and associations), paragraph 1 of Article 6 (the right to fair trial), paragraph 1 of Article 5 (the right to freedom and personal integrity), as well as Article 3 (prohibition of torture) and 13 (the right to an effective means of legal protection) of the European Convention.

On December 31, 2010, Nemtsov was detained on the triumphal square after a agreed rally organized by Lyudmila Alekseeva when he left the corral (

VIDEO ). Politics was delivered to the Tver police department and detained two days before the court, having issued a protocol under part 1 of Article 19.3 of the Code of Administrative Offenses (disobedience to the legal request of the policeman). In the cold chamber for the administratively detained Nemts, he caught a cold.

On January 2, 2011, the judge of the 369th section of the Tver district of Moscow Olga Borovkova sentenced Nemtsova to 15 days of administrative arrest (

VIDEO ). All five hours that the meeting continued, Nemtsov held on his feet, since Borovkova did not provide him with a chair. Supporters of the politician asked permission to bring a banquet from the corridor, but Borovkova refused.

On January 10, 2011, Nemtsov, who was still in the specialist, filed a complaint with the ECHR against illegal detention and arrest. The next day, the Strasbourg court accepted this paper for consideration in priority.
